Therapist Overview
When life becomes overwhelming, many people experience anxiety and depression, often feeling stuck and unable to move forward. I offer a safe and compassionate environment where you can begin to heal. No matter what challenge you are facing, we will work together to create and sustain positive change in your life. My approach is holistic including mind, body and spirit. I use a variety of modalities including cognitive behavioral therapy, dialectical behavioral therapy, and mindfulness. Adjuncts to talk therapy may also be used including guided meditations and/or creative activities. Together we will find what works best for you. I have experience in the treatment of anxiety and depression, trauma, grief and loss, substance use disorders, domestic violence and sexual assault. I have worked as a psychiatric crisis clinician and have provided in home therapy to children experiencing behavioral and emotional difficulties.
